FameDollars Unleashes Massage Niche Portal

MONTREAL — Gamma Entertainment’s FameDollars affiliate program has debuted its new massage niche network site, NuruNetwork.com.

Under the flagship portal are four massage sites including NuruMassage.com, AllGirlMassage.com, Massage-Parlor.com and SoapyMassage.com. The sites were re-launched earlier this year with new designs and HD niche content.

The company said all four of the massage websites' movies and scenes are available at NuruNetwork.com and the new network site displays a responsive design layout to optimize a surfer's viewing experience easy navigation across a wide array of devices especially mobile gadgets.

Visitors can also receive free content and special offers by leaving their email address at the bottom of the webpage.

"We are pleased to be offering our surfers and affiliates an amalgamated portal for our massage sites much like our FameDigital network," FameDollars' director of product and development, Magalie Rheault said.

She added, "The massage sites have been successful and we are continuously leveraging its strength by improving and adding features that both affiliates and surfers will greatly benefit from."

The site also offers a mobile version and comes with RSS feeds, multilingual platform, HD content, and smartphone, iPad and tablet compatibility for affiliates to promote.
